Management of patients brought in by ambulance to the emergency department: Role of the Advanced Musculoskeletal Physiotherapist

R Kinsella, T Collins, B Shaw, J Sayer, B Cary, A Walby, S Cowan

Australian Health Review | CSIRO PUBLISHING | Published : 2018

Abstract

Objective. The aim of the present study was to evaluate the role of the Advanced Musculoskeletal Physiotherapist (AMP) in managing patients brought in by ambulance to the emergency department (ED). Methods. This study was a dual-centre observational study. Patients brought in by ambulance to two Melbourne hospitals over a 12-month period and seen by anAMPwere compared with a matched group seen by other ED staff. Primary outcome measures were wait time and length of stay (LOS) in the ED. Results. Data from 1441 patients within the Australasian Triage Scale (ATS) Categories 3-5 with musculoskeletal complaints were included in the analysis.
